History of Porcelain Toilets

I frequently find myself fascinated by the history of porcelain toilets. The evolution of porcelain toilets is an intriguing journey that spans centuries. It all began with the ancient civilizations of Egypt and Mesopotamia, where rudimentary forms of toilets were made from stone or clay. These early versions lacked the sophistication and efficiency of modern porcelain toilets, but they laid the foundation for future innovations.

Over time, porcelain toilets evolved, with notable advancements occurring during the Industrial Revolution. The introduction of the S-trap and P-trap helped improve sanitation and prevent foul odors. The invention of the flush valve and the flush tank revolutionized the way waste was disposed of, making toilets more hygienic and convenient.

Beyond their functional aspects, porcelain toilets also hold cultural significance. They’ve become a symbol of modernity, cleanliness, and comfort. The availability of toilets in homes and public spaces has greatly improved public health and sanitation, leading to a higher quality of life for individuals and communities.

Durability of Porcelain Toilets

Moving into the topic of durability, let’s explore why porcelain toilets are known for their long-lasting performance. Porcelain toilets have gained a reputation for their exceptional durability compared to ceramic toilets. This is due to the manufacturing process, which involves firing porcelain at higher temperatures, resulting in a denser and harder material. Porcelain is also more resistant to scratches, stains, and fading, making it ideal for high-traffic areas such as bathrooms. To increase the lifespan of a porcelain toilet, proper maintenance is essential. Regular cleaning with non-abrasive cleaners will help prevent the buildup of grime and mineral deposits.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that can damage the porcelain surface. Additionally, fixing any leaks promptly and avoiding excessive weight on the toilet will help prolong its lifespan.

Cleaning and Maintenance of Porcelain Toilets

To maintain the durability and cleanliness of a porcelain toilet, regular cleaning and proper maintenance are essential. Here are some tips to help you keep your porcelain toilet in pristine condition:

  • Cleaning:
  • Use a toilet bowl cleaner specifically designed for porcelain toilets. Apply the cleaner to the bowl and scrub with a toilet brush to remove any stains or buildup.
  • For stubborn toilet bowl stains, create a paste using baking soda and water. Apply the paste to the stains and let it sit for a few minutes before scrubbing with a brush.
  • Removing Hard Water Stains:
  • Hard water stains can be challenging to remove. Try using a mixture of vinegar and water to dissolve the stains. Apply the mixture to the affected areas and let it sit for a few hours before scrubbing.
  • For tougher stains, you can use a pumice stone. Wet the stone and gently scrub the stains, being careful not to scratch the porcelain surface.

By following these cleaning and maintenance tips, you can keep your porcelain toilet looking and functioning its best.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can a Porcelain Toilet Be Installed in an Outdoor Setting?

Yes, a porcelain toilet can be installed in an outdoor setting. However, it is important to consider the weather durability and maintenance requirements of the toilet to ensure it remains functional and in good condition.

What Are Some Common Issues or Repairs That May Arise With Porcelain Toilets?

Toilet clogs and leaks are common issues with porcelain toilets. Clogs can occur due to excessive toilet paper or foreign objects. Leaks may be caused by faulty seals or damaged pipes. Regular maintenance can help prevent these problems.
